Subject: Re: [PATCH] pinctrl: sunxi: sunxi_pconf_set: use correct offset

Dne sreda, 25. maj 2022 ob 21:04:25 CEST je Andrei Lalaev napisal(a):
> Some Allwinner SoCs have 2 pinctrls (PIO and R_PIO).
> Previous implementation used absolute pin numbering and it was incorrect
> for R_PIO pinctrl.
> It's necessary to take into account the base pin number.
You didn't explain how issue manifests. How did you find it?
